Ultimate Guide to Selecting the Perfect Track Lighting for Your Space

Track lighting is a versatile and stylish lighting solution that can be used in a variety of residential and commercial settings. If you’re considering installing track lighting in your home or business, it’s important to understand the different types of track lighting available and how to choose the right one for your needs.

There are two main types of track lighting: single-circuit and two-circuit. Single-circuit track lighting has one electrical circuit that powers all of the lights on the track, while two-circuit track lighting has two electrical circuits that power the lights independently. Two-circuit track lighting gives you more flexibility in controlling the lighting in your space, but it is also more expensive than single-circuit track lighting.

Once you’ve chosen the type of track lighting you want, you’ll need to decide on the style of the track and the fixtures. Track lighting is available in a variety of styles, from modern to traditional. You’ll also need to decide on the type of bulbs you want to use. Track lighting can be used with a variety of bulb types, including incandescent, fluorescent, and LED.

3. Bulbs

When choosing bulbs for your track lighting, it is important to consider the following factors:

  • Energy efficiency: LED bulbs are the most energy-efficient option, using up to 80% less energy than incandescent bulbs.
  • Lifespan: LED bulbs also have a much longer lifespan than incandescent bulbs, lasting up to 50,000 hours compared to 1,000 hours for incandescent bulbs.
  • Color temperature: LED bulbs are available in a variety of color temperatures, from warm white to cool white. Choose a color temperature that complements the style of your space and the desired ambiance.
  • Brightness: LED bulbs are available in a variety of brightness levels, measured in lumens. Choose a brightness level that is appropriate for the size of your space and the desired amount of light.
